Dementia care research has advanced significantly in the last several years, but most long term care providers are unaware of the many new tools that could enhance their ability to serve residents better. Outstanding dementia care combines effective interpersonal techniques and environmental modifications with research-based approaches that improve functional abilities. This comprehensive course will help you learn to see the world from the perspective of someone living with dementia and trains you in a set of approaches and techniques to help you communicate effectively with those living with dementia. The workshop considers current research regarding the root causes of many dementia symptoms and uses case studies to explore cutting-edge solutions. The course concludes by highlighting leadership tools to help you take what you learn back to your teams and implement it effectively.
